Hundreds of score-lowering tips from over 65 great pros including: Billy Casper, Chi Chi Rodriguez. Sam Snead. Mason Rudolph, Bruce Crampton, Mike Souchak, Julius Boros, Dave Marr, Paul Harney, Bobby Nichols. Art Wall, Bob Rosburg.Here is a brand-new treasury of stroke-saving advice containing hundreds of golfsuggestions, covering the entire game, from more than sixty-five of the world's finest pros. And over 140 illustrations clearly demonstrate the exact way to play each score-lowering shot. In this book you find dozens of clear line drawings and photographs of the pros in action which enable you to see precisely how each shot is played. You discover how to play a sand shot from wet sand; how to putt slow or fast greens; how to start the down-swing; how to pace your power; how to keep your tee shots in the fairway and how to develop rhythm.
